开发者社区> 问答> 正文

在 CentOS 7 里安装 OpenJDK 1.8 和 Tomcat 9.0

感谢“姑娘们”。

环境:CentOS7 64位,OpenJDK 1.8 和 Tomcat 9.0

过程:

1.yum update # 更新软件


2.yum install java-1.8.0-openjdk-devel # 安装 OpenJDK 1.8



3.wget http://ftp.cuhk.edu.hk/pub/packages/apache.org/tomcat/tomcat-9/v9.0.10/bin/apache-tomcat-9.0.10.tar.gz # 从镜像站点中下载 tomcat 9.0 安装包


4.mv apache-tomcat-9.0.10 /opt/tomcat # 解压后,移到/opt目录


5.useradd -M -d /opt/tomcat tomcat # 添加tomcat用户,设置默认目录路径


6.chown -R tomcat. /opt/tomcat # 让tomcat用户有相应目录的拥有者权限


7.vi /etc/systemd/system/tomcat.service # 创建tomcat启动文件,内容如下:
[Unit]
Description=Apache Tomcat 9 Servlet Container
After=syslog.target network.target


[Service]
User=tomcat
Group=tomcat
Type=forking
Environment=CATALINA_PID=/opt/tomcat/tomcat.pid
Environment=CATALINA_HOME=/opt/tomcat
Environment=CATALINA_BASE=/opt/tomcat
ExecStart=/opt/tomcat/bin/startup.sh
ExecStop=/opt/tomcat/bin/shutdown.sh
Restart=on-failure


[Install]
WantedBy=multi-user.target





8.systemctl daemon-reload # 重载服务


9.systemctl start tomcat # 启动tomcat服务


10.systemctl enable tomcat # 让tomcat服务随开机自动运行


11.在浏览器里访问,可以看到大脸猫


参考: https://www.rosehosting.com/blog/install-tomcat-9-on-centos-7/

展开
收起
dongshan8 2018-08-16 22:16:06 4502 0
1 条回答
写回答
取消 提交回答
  • 谢谢分享,java是世界上最好的语言。
    2018-08-17 08:31:41
    赞同 展开评论 打赏
问答排行榜
最热
最新

相关电子书

更多
Apache Tomcat 的云原生演进 立即下载
CentOS Nginx PHP JAVA 多语言镜像使用手 立即下载
CentOS Nginx PHP JAVA多语言镜像使用手册 立即下载